Tua Tagovailoa Won't Play Sunday Still In Concussion Protocol

Tua Tagovailoa won't be under center when the Dolphins take on the Jets this Sunday, the team just announced, after the 24-year-old QB sustained a brutal hit to the head on Thursday Night Football.

Mike McDaniel, the Fins' first-year head coach, told media Monday Tua was still in concussion protocol and was out for the week 5 clash with the division rival Jets.

Of course, Tagovailoa was on the receiving end of two brutal hits within a five-day period.

The first came during Sunday's week 3 game against the Bills, when Tua was slammed to the ground, appearing to hit his head. He attempted to stand up, but wobbled, falling to the ground. Many experts say it was a clear-cut sign of a concussion ... but team officials insisted it was actually a back injury.

Then, just days later during "Thursday Night Football," a nationally televised game against the Bengals, Tua again took a huge hit to the head. The former 5th overall pick lay on the ground, hands "postured," unconscious. Medical staff rushed out, removed Tua's facemask, put him on a stretcher, and took him to the hospital.

Tagovailoa was released later that night ... and flew back to Miami with his teammates on the team plane.

We spoke to traumatic brain injury expert, Chris Nowinski, last week after the second injury ... and the former football player and WWE Superstar told us Tua shouldn't play again this season, and should consider never playing for the Dolphins again after the handling of the injuries.

It's not just Nowinski who believes the situation was handled inappropriately ... in fact, the NFL-NFLPA are conducting a joint investigation aimed at looking at what went down behind the scenes with Tua's injuries.

Coach McDaniel was asked about the inquiry ... and he says the organization will be an open book.

"We don't have anything to hide from that standpoint. At all."

H.S. Football Cali School Kicks Players Off FB Team Over 'Slave Auction' Video

Several H.S. football players in California were booted from their team after filming a racist prank where they sold their Black teammates at a "slave auction," TMZ Sports has learned ... and now the team has been forced to forfeit the entire year over a lack of eligible players.

Once the district got word of the video, made by members of the River Valley H.S. (CA) FB team, which was apparently meant to be funny, they acted swiftly ... kicking off the offending players for violating the student-athlete code of conduct.

"Re-enacting a slave sale as a prank tells us that we have a great deal of work to do with our students so they can distinguish between intent and impact," Yuba City Unified School District Superintendent Doreen Osumi wrote.

"They may have thought this skit was funny, but it is not; it is unacceptable and requires us to look honestly and deeply at issues of systemic racism."

Osumi said the students will be disciplined, but it's as much about teaching, too ... "education, honest, open discussions and instruction will guide our students to realize that their choices and actions have consequences."

The superintendent said the district is working to make sure the student body can learn from this situation -- adding she sees this as an opportunity for students to be more "aware, thoughtful, and considerate of others."

“When students find humor in something that is so deeply offensive, it tells me that we have an opportunity to help them expand their mindset," Osumi said.

River Valley hadn't exactly gotten off to the best start. They were 0-6, according to Max Preps. Football season in California usually kicks off mid-August, and with the playoffs, can go through mid-December.

Once all the discipline is handled, the plan is to field a team for the 2023 H.S. football season.

Pittsburgh Steelers Fan Falls From Escalator ... Dies From Injuries

A man attending the Steelers game on Sunday has tragically died -- after officials say the fan fell from an escalator at the Pittsburgh stadium.

The Pittsburgh Department of Public Safety said police and EMS responded to Acrisure Stadium at around 4:45 PM -- moments after the Steelers had lost to the Jets -- after receiving a "fall from height" call.

When they arrived on scene, they said they immediately tended to the man ... before transporting him to a local hospital.

Sadly, officials say he later died there from his injuries. The man's ID has yet to be released.

The Steelers said in a statement Sunday night they were aware of the situation and "are working with local authorities and helping their investigation into the matter."

"We are sending our thoughts and prayers to the guest's family," the team added.

Soccer Match Stampede Kills at Least 125 Fans

100222_football_riot_kal_1
SCARY SIGHT
Twitter / @TheInsiderPaper

At least 125 people were killed Saturday after a stampede erupted during an Indonesian soccer match.

It was a horrifying scene ... fans swarmed the field and opposing sides squared off as they fought violently.

Police were at a loss, firing rounds of tear gas. In fact, it was a fatal move, because fans ran for the exits ... causing a stampede.

Dozens were reportedly trampled to death. Others died by suffocation.

More than 300 others were injured and taken to nearby hospitals, but a number of them died en route or once they got to the ER.

The hospitals in the area are overwhelmed.

Pro Fishing Scandal Champs Accused of Cheating ... Stuffing Weights in Walleye

100122_fishing_kal 10/1/22
FISHY FAUX PAS

Trouble on the waterfront in Ohio -- a couple of fishermen have been accused of cheating to make their catches seem heavier than they were ... and the video proof is damning.

Chase Cominski and Jake Runyan -- both locals -- were apparently caught stuffing their walleye with weights and other debris ... with things coming to a head on Friday as their fish were being weighed, and then cut open to expose the truth on Lake Erie.

As you can see, tourney officials started pulling out these little metal balls from the insides of the fish that Cominski and Runyan had up for consideration -- some are saying they're made of lead, but in any case ... they seem to have been jammed in for extra poundage.

There are also slices of what some claim are fish fillets -- in other words, these guys are alleged to have cut pieces of other fish and stuffed them inside as well, clandestinely.

Some outlets are reporting that these two fellas were actually the frontrunners of this tournament -- dubbed the Lake Erie Walleye Trail in Cleveland's Gordon Park -- but that obviously came to a screeching halt when everyone caught wind of what had happened.

You can hear the utter outrage from people on the ground ... they were screaming at these guys, demanding answers and even threatening to call the police. Runyan was asked on camera if he had anything to say for himself -- but he stayed silent and just looked on.

There are reports of the fisherman going on to win other contests in and around the area -- and now, all of the accolades (and prize money) they've racked up are coming into question.
